Facebook应用程序:如何删除(或)使以前使用的访问令牌过期?

时间:2013-04-30 09:43:18

标签: facebook facebook-graph-api facebook-apps access-token

我不小心将Access Token(我从Graph API Explorer生成的那个)传递给了我的朋友。

因为我在为我的演示应用程序进行App开发时,我不小心通过了测试网址:

https://graph.facebook.com/me/friends?access_token=XXXXose0cBAJdNvsidbmeGE0cFaqv67nBxNuPjFh2y1E0f8J93K1IlCBYDW49LCfein6hkZBZCKIUmZCTACeovVcVrorrVhP2BScUIujD5Y1wT232ceXXXXXXXXX

..哪个网址包含access_token

  • 如何让它过期/无用?

1 个答案:

答案 0 :(得分:2)

不幸的是,只需删除https://www.facebook.com/settings?tab=applications处的Graph API资源管理器应用,就不会使您的访问令牌失效。此外,更改密码不会使访问令牌过期(现在很奇怪,我不确定是否应该考虑严重的安全漏洞或设计)!!!

但是,您可以访问https://www.facebook.com/deactivate.php,然后点击“这是暂时的。我会回来。”的单选按钮。然后单击“确认”。然后它会问你当前的密码等等。

之后,转到https://www.facebook.com/YOUR_USER_ID将无法看到您的个人资料。然后,您只需按正常方式登录,即可启用您的帐户。在此之后,您之前的Graph API资源管理器的访问令牌将过期。

更新:您只需更改密码,并确保选择“退出其他设备”。它现在工作正常(它不适用于昨天)

enter image description here